Cold Storage Solutions For The Pharmaceutical Industry

Cold Storage Introduction


Ensuring the safe transit of temperature-sensitive pharmaceuticals demands careful consideration of specialized cold storage solutions. Pharmaceutical companies rely on insulated containers, refrigerated transport vehicles, and temperature-controlled packaging to maintain the potency and effectiveness of drugs during transportation. Integrating data loggers for real-time monitoring, active and passive cooling systems, and collaborations with transit points equipped with temperature-controlled facilities are pivotal. Compliance with regulatory guidelines like Good Distribution Practice (GDP) ensures adherence to safety standards. By employing these solutions, companies secure the integrity of medications from manufacturing facilities to end-users, safeguarding their potency throughout the transit process.

  1. Temperature-Controlled Packaging: Temperature-controlled packaging is crucial for protecting pharmaceutical products during transportation. Insulated containers and boxes with temperature-regulating materials help maintain the desired temperature range. These solutions often include gel packs, phase change materials, or active cooling systems that provide the necessary thermal protection.
  2. Refrigerated Containers and Cold Chain Logistics: Pharmaceutical companies should utilize refrigerated containers for the transportation of temperature-sensitive drugs. These containers have built-in cooling systems that maintain precise temperature control throughout the journey. Cold chain logistics providers specialize in the transportation and handling of pharmaceutical products, ensuring strict adherence to temperature requirements and regulatory guidelines.
  3. Temperature Monitoring Devices: Temperature monitoring devices play a critical role in tracking and ensuring the integrity of pharmaceutical shipments. These devices include data loggers, temperature-sensitive labels, or digital sensors that continuously monitor and record temperature fluctuations during transportation. Real-time monitoring and alerts enable timely intervention in case of temperature deviations.
  4. Cold Storage Packaging and Thermal Shippers: Specialized packaging solutions and thermal shippers designed for pharmaceutical products offer additional protection during transportation. These solutions provide insulation, thermal stability, and temperature regulation to minimize temperature excursions. Cold storage packaging may include padded envelopes, pre-qualified shipping containers, or specially designed coolers that maintain temperature control for extended periods.
  5. Cold Chain Distribution Partners: Collaborating with reliable cold chain distribution partners is crucial for pharmaceutical companies. These partners specialize in temperature-controlled logistics and possess the expertise, infrastructure, and regulatory compliance necessary for transporting temperature-sensitive drugs. Working with experienced cold chain providers ensures that the products are handled correctly at every stage of the supply chain.
  6. Refrigerated Vehicles and Temperature-Controlled Transport: For shorter distances and local deliveries, pharmaceutical companies should use refrigerated vehicles or temperature-controlled transport options. These vehicles are equipped with built-in refrigeration systems that maintain the required temperature range during transit. They are designed to ensure that the pharmaceutical products remain within the specified temperature limits, even in challenging environmental conditions.
  7. Cold Storage Facilities and Warehouses: During storage and intermediate stages of transportation, pharmaceutical companies should utilize cold storage facilities and warehouses. These facilities offer temperature-controlled environments to maintain the integrity of the drugs. They provide precise temperature settings, humidity control, and robust security measures to ensure the safe storage of pharmaceutical products before they are further distributed.
  8. Regulatory Compliance and Good Distribution Practices (GDP): Adhering to regulatory guidelines and Good Distribution Practices (GDP) is pivotal for pharmaceutical companies handling temperature-sensitive drugs. These standards, encompassing storage, handling, and transportation protocols, ensure the safety, quality, and efficacy of pharmaceuticals across the supply chain. Compliance guarantees that medications maintain their potency, fostering trust among stakeholders and affirming a commitment to delivering safe and reliable products. Ultimately, following these stringent practices isn’t just a procedural requirement but a fundamental assurance of the integrity and effectiveness of temperature-sensitive drugs throughout their journey from production to the end-users.
